and v s the reverse of our practice and n abbreviated with a macron above previous letter the manuscript though giving the date 1368 on its first folio is written out circa 1500 at brigittine syon abbey in england most probably by a brigittine nun wearing st birgitta s specified black veil with white crown and cross joined at the interstices with the five roundels signifying the five wounds of the crucified christ he following leaf or folio is from an illuminated psalter made in italy circa 1480 its script is the lovely rounded bolognan libraria or book hand carried over from the romanesque period and constantly used in italy while france and the north of europe shifted to the spiky gothic script it alternates capitals in reds and blues which as we noted above was a memory system used in manuscripts both pleasing to the eye and memorable to the mind but forgotten with the cost effective black and white only of later printed books julian s amherst manuscript uses similar techniques though there the capitals are all blue with red ornamental penwork flourishes it is suggested you store these files then call them up and expand their images to the original sizes to study them offline the opposite side of this leaf or folio its verso the above being its recto gives at the top of this page in rubrics we learn this is from one of the psalms for vespers at the top of the previous page that these are the psalms for the third week a folio is of two pages the first side being the recto the second the verso and were numbered so rather than by pagination books were bound so that hair and flesh sides matched up together in the gatherings the size of this folio is smaller than that of a modern paper back book s page 158 x 111 millimetres just right for carrying in a pocket when travelling the entire volume was likely bound in brilliant red leather dyed not with cochineal but with kermes beetles with a clasp to keep its pages flat it would have been owned by a monk or a nun and used constantly the psalter featuring in all the seven offices or hours of prayer in the monastery and convent his leaf is from julian s own life time and her own region of england circa 1400 east anglia it is from a breviary s sanctorale for november 1 all saints day here we see that the alternating capitals are in pink and blue with gold leaf that the text is much rubricated and that the script is the spiky northern gothic rather than the italian rounded romanesque the use of rubrication can be seen in such ancient egyptian writings as the book of the dead and usually for sacred words amidst secular ones in julian of norwich s paris manuscript christ s words to her are so rubricated like a red letter bible though in such a manuscript as this rubrics are used to indicate instructions rather than read or sung text the vellum is extremely fine the transparency of it interfering with reproduction the quill is minuscule the leaf which has been badly cropped across the top measures 119 x 89 millimetres his much later and very beautiful leaf of a litany of the saints includes st dionysius and his companions the middle ages apart from abelard believed that scriptoria t could be wise to ask the context of a manuscript and its scriptorium brian stock s book the implications of literacy speaks of textual communities let us examine the major communities which produced owned and used manuscript books in the middle ages in the early middle ages the writing of books was the exclusive domain of the monastery books being written in their scriptoria sometimes exchanged we know of such exchanges between the abbeys at winchester and fleury st benoit sur loire including the texts of liturgical dramas and they were read usually in carrels in the cloisters and in the refectory out loud the world of the book also included women in convents who were noted as fine readers and writers and scribes and illuminators of books monastic books would be the psalms psalters as above the gospels the bible in its entirety the church fathers the classic texts by roman authors terence virgil lucan statius ovid etc medicinal and herbal treatises etc then in the twelfth century the universities came into being from which women were excluded for centuries to come universities required different kinds of books the decretals being typical also aristotle whose philosophy was to be reconciled with theology with aquinas summae as well as massive commentaries to texts the lecture notes surrounding the text as gloss the universities coincide with the spiky gothic script which may have arisen from the crusaders exposure to islamic and hebrew culture including the arabic translations of aristotle as well as the hebrew bible there would be a later conscious return to the romanesque script for classical texts as deemed more appropriate to them a dislike of gothic which would constitute the humanist scripts and type fonts of the renaissance in both the romanesque and gothic periods besides the bookhands libraria there was also chancery script used for legal documents and charters by church and state which derived from roman cursive script it is important to study this script as well as often information surrounding a book written in libraria can be uncovered in archival research amidst such chancery documents written in that different script some books are even written in chancery script for instance the earliest commedia by dante s fellow chancery student under brunetto latino francesco da barberino while we lack an example of dante s own hand we learn that he typically wrote in chancery script his letters being tall and elegant not rounded for the laity became literate especially the italian merchant class making use of the learning of chanceries and they especially sought out vernacular texts like the roman de la rose the commedia the canterbury tales and the romances of king arthur a dante commedia can imitate a university text with an illumination like those in terence s comedies its text in italian and its gloss in latin upon each page women meanwhile excluded from education prized the book as symbolic of a
